Former Opposition leader Khursheed Shah arrested by NAB

*ISLAMABAD: Pakistan People’s Party stalwart and former leader of the opposition in the National Assembly, Khursheed Shah was taken into custody today by the National Accountability Bureau (NAB).*

Khursheed Shah had excused himself from appearing before the National Accountability Bureau (NAB) over its summon, earlier today.

The PPP central leader was summoned by the anti-corruption watchdog for interrogation today after the opening of an inquiry against him over disclosure of assets worth more than Rs.500billion registered under his alleged frontmen.

The high-profile task was undertaken by NAB teams of Sukkur and Rawalpindi in a joint operation, the arrest has been made in the ongoing assets beyond means investigations against the politician.

Shah had informed NAB Sukkur chapter through a letter, stating that he was unable to appear before the investigation officers due to a session of the National Assembly (NA).

He had asked NAB officials to provide another date for his appearance after the conclusion of the NA session.
